My name is Shelby Shea. I am a 25-year-old woman with a deep passion for healthcare, science, creativity, and improving the well-being of others. I live in Aroostook County, Maine, and graduated from the University of Maine at Presque Isle with a Bachelor’s degree in Self-Designed Biology, combining biomedical research, biology pre-med coursework, and medical laboratory technology studies.

I have over 10 years of customer service and patient experience, more than six years of phlebotomy experience, and extensive backgrounds in healthcare administration, laboratory operations, biomedical research, logistics, scheduling, patient advocacy, and multidisciplinary care coordination. Throughout my career, I have worked closely with patients, providers, laboratories, and healthcare teams to ensure compassionate, efficient, and high-quality care while continually seeking ways to improve processes and patient outcomes.

My passion for healthcare extends beyond treating symptoms. I believe in caring for the whole person by understanding the root causes of illness and supporting physical, mental, and emotional well-being. I have long been fascinated by holistic health, preventive medicine, and the powerful role natural remedies have played throughout history. Many of today’s pharmaceutical medications originated from compounds first discovered in nature, and I believe there is tremendous value in combining evidence-based medicine with lifestyle interventions, nutrition, mental wellness, and holistic approaches to help individuals achieve lasting health.

Outside of healthcare, I am also an artist, writer, educator, and the creator and host of the podcast Starlit Studios: Where Artists Speak, where I share conversations with artists, makers, musicians, and other creatives about their journeys and the impact creativity has on our lives.

Through my business, Stars and Moon Art and Poetry, I organize community art events, workshops, and retreats designed to make art accessible to everyone regardless of experience or financial circumstances. My goal is to build stronger communities, encourage self-expression, and promote mental health by creating welcoming spaces where people can connect, heal, and grow through creativity. I firmly believe that art is a powerful tool for reducing stress, fostering resilience, and improving overall well-being.

Whether working in healthcare or the arts, my mission remains the same: to help people live healthier, more connected, and more fulfilling lives through compassion, education, science, creativity, and community.
